es 255 all error codes

10
New Text Document (3) 10/9/2014 Code Description C010 Main motor abnormality: The main motor is not rotating normally C040 PFP motor abnormality: The PFP motor is not rotating normally C130 Upper drawer tray abnormality: The upper drawer tray motor is not rotating or the upper drawer tray is not moving normally. C140 Lower drawer tray abnormality: The lower drawer tray motor is not rotating or the lower drawer tray is not moving normally C150 PFP upper drawer tray abnormality: The PFP upper drawer tray motor is not rotating or the PFP upper drawer tray is not moving normally C160 PFP lower drawer tray abnormality: The PFP lower drawer tray motor is not rotating or the PFP lower drawer tray is not moving normal C180 LCF tray-up motor abnormality: The LCF tray-up motor is not rotating or the LCF tray is not moving normally. C1A0 LCF end fence motor abnormality: The LCF end fence motor is not rotating or the LCF end fence is not moving normally. C1B0 LCF transport motor abnormality: The LCF transport motor is not rotating normally. C260 Peak detection error: Lighting of the exposure lamp (white reference) is not detected when power is turned ON. C270 Carriage home position sensor not turning OFF within a specified period of time: The carriage does not shift from its home position in a specified period of time. C280 Carriage home position sensor not turning ON within a specified period of time: The carriage does not reach to its home position in a specified period of time. C3D0 EPU board memory overwriting error: The overwriting of the EPU board memory fails. C3D1 EPU board memory new parts detection error: The EPU board detects the process unit as a new unit when the equipment is started in the normal mode. C3D2 EPU board memory old parts detection error: The EPU board cannot detect the new process unit when the equipment is started in the EPU replacement mode ([7] + [START]). C410 Thermistor or heater abnormality at power-ON: Abnormality of service call the thermistor is detected when power is turned ON or the temperature of the fuser roller does not rise in a specified period of time after power is turned ON. C430 Thermistor abnormality after abnormality judgment: Abnormality of the thermistor is detected after a specified period of time has passed from power-ON (including ready state). C440 Heater abnormality after abnormality judgment: The temperature of the fuser roller has exceeded the range of control or does not even reach the range. C450 Thermistor abnormality during printing: Abnormality of the thermistor is detected during printing.C4C0 Fuser unit new/old detection fuse abnormality C550 RADF I/F error: Communication error has occurred between the RADF and the scanner. C551 Document feeder model detection error: An optional document feeder that is not compatible to this equipment is installed. C570 Communication error between Engine-CPU and IPC board C580 Communication error between IPC board and finisher C5A0 EEPROM communication abnormality (LGC board) C8E0 ADF communication abnormality: The system has to be stopped because the control abnormality occurred C940 Engine-CPU abnormality Page 1
